i dont know where your getting your information from but you dont know what your talking about.
for starters ViX dont create bootloaders thats Vu them selves. once the bootloader is loaded you can still use any image new or old as to bricking your receiver loading a bootloader thats only going to happen if your daft enough to pull the USB stick while flashing the receiver.

hi rubber duck,i actually got the info from here
http://www.digital-kaos.co.uk/forums/f189/vix-team-vu-duo-image-v2-3-19-11-2011-a-239790/
and it quotes in first paragraph
"This image requires the latest bootloader (attached to this post) to be flashed. This is because Vu+ have changed the way the drivers work. So, before updating your image, you will need to first flash the bootloader, then flash the new image. Flashing of new bootloader only takes a few seconds, so once flashing's completed, then just turn off the box, transfer the new image to the usb stick, and flash with that. Also, it is recommended to NOT use older images with this new boot loader, as this may
result in a bricked box."

correct, the author pulled the license in the same way as the author of the webinterface pulled the license last year so we can no longer legally use the mytube plugin and have removed it from the feeds.
